How long can I use hydroquinone on my face?

Require patients using hydroquinone to use proper sun protection. Continue prescribing hydroquinone for no more than four to five months. Allow the skin to rest and restore itself for two to three months after hydroquinone therapy. Resume hydroquinone therapy, if needed, only after such a break.

How often should you use hydroquinone on your skin?

Who should use it: In general, any skin type can use hydroquinone, however some skin may be sensitive to it. How often can you use it: Hydroquinone can be used once nightly for three month stretches or until the skin has lightened up.

How does hydroquinone help dark spots on skin?

Lightens dark spots (hyperpigmentation): Hydroquinone is one of the most effective ingredients to lighten hyperpigmentation. “If you have dark areas from melasma, age spots, or brown spots left from acne, hydroquinone helps by decreasing the formation of melanin in the skin (the pigment in the skin that gives it a dark color),” says Buttiglione.

How long does it take for hydroquinone to take effect?

Melanocytes make melanin, which is what produces your skin tone. In cases of hyperpigmentation, more melanin is present due to an increase in melanocyte production. By controlling these melanocytes, your skin will become more evenly toned over time. It takes about four weeks on average for the ingredient to take effect.

When to stop hydroquinone after 3 months of use?

If you have not experienced any noticeable skin change after using hydroquinone during the first three months, it means it is not doing anything for your skin and is best to try a different product altogether. Thinking of prolonging the use of hydroquinone beyond the three months limit?
